The Master of Computer Applications (MCA) is a highly respected, career-focused degree designed to create industry-ready software professionals. However, when navigating the landscape of US higher education, the term "MCA" is less common than its close counterpart, the Master of Science in Computer Science (MSCS).
For an American audience seeking a program that delivers the same depth of practical skills, application focus, and career readiness as a traditional MCA, the MSCS—often with a focus on Software Engineering, Data Science, or specific applications—is the true equivalent.

1. Understanding the US Equivalent: MSCS as Your MCA
In the United States, the Master of Computer Applications (MCA) is generally considered a professional degree, often a three-year program focused heavily on software development and applied computing.
The American graduate system provides an equivalent, and often more specialized, path through the two-year Master of Science in Computer Science (MSCS) or a Master of Engineering (M.Eng.) in a relevant field.

2. The Elite List: Top US Universities for Your "MCA" Goal
These institutions consistently rank among the world's best for Computer Science and offer programs that align perfectly with the career-focused goals of an MCA aspirant.
Tier 1: The Global Powerhouses
These schools offer unparalleled resources, faculty, and industry connections, particularly within Silicon Valley and major tech hubs.
|
University |
Why it Excels (The "MCA" Advantage) |
|---|---|
|
Massachusetts Institute of Technology (MIT) |
World-leader in AI and computational systems. Offers deep technical training essential for cutting-edge roles. |
|
Stanford University |
Located in the heart of Silicon Valley, offering unparalleled internship and networking opportunities. Strong in Artificial Intelligence and Human-Computer Interaction. |
|
Carnegie Mellon University (CMU) |
Renowned for its School of Computer Science (SCS), particularly in Software Engineering, Robotics, and Data Science—a perfect fit for an application-heavy career track. |
|
University of California, Berkeley (UCB) |
Exceptional theoretical and applied research, especially in algorithms and systems. Known for producing successful entrepreneurs. |
Tier 2: The Research & Innovation Drivers
These universities provide top-tier academics with strong, practical research components and excellent industry placement records across various tech sectors.
- University of Illinois Urbana-Champaign (UIUC): Known for its foundational research and strong programs in Computer Architecture and Systems. Its graduates are highly sought after by major tech firms.
- Georgia Institute of Technology (Georgia Tech): Offers a highly practical and respected MSCS and a very popular Online Master of Science in Computer Science (OMSCS), known for its rigorous, application-focused curriculum.
- University of Washington (UW): Strategically located near Amazon and Microsoft, offering strong specializations in Data Science, Machine Learning, and Software Engineering.
- Cornell University: Offers robust programs combining theoretical depth with applied focus, particularly in areas like Information Science and Systems Engineering.
3. The Essential Factor: Specialization is Key
The secret to maximizing the value of your US Master’s degree is specialization. Instead of a general MCA, you will select a track that directly correlates with your desired career.
Focus on a program that offers intensive coursework in one of these high-demand areas:
Software Engineering: This is the most direct parallel to the core of a traditional MCA. Programs focus on large-scale system design, testing, and project management.
Artificial Intelligence (AI) and Machine Learning (ML): The fastest-growing field. Graduates are vital in developing predictive models and intelligent systems for every industry.
Data Science/Analytics: Perfect for those who want to use data to drive business decisions. This track involves statistics, visualization, and big data technologies.
Cybersecurity: Essential for protecting digital assets. Programs focus on network security, cryptography, and ethical hacking.
